Output f63f23bac8517f5975db37c46fdebf561c4160793f2d997355c736ccb12dfb8c:16

value
29348146
script pubkey
OP_0 OP_PUSHBYTES_20 3e98e0bad557b1b07c07fa6041b0821b071d86f5
address
bc1q86vwpwk427cmqlq8lfsyrvyzrvr3mph4309ymj
transaction
f63f23bac8517f5975db37c46fdebf561c4160793f2d997355c736ccb12dfb8c